In the ever-evolving landscape of cybersecurity, even the guardians can stumble. The recent
outage of Crowdstrike Falcon, a leading cloud-delivered endpoint protection platform, is a stark reminder of the complexities and challenges inherent in protecting our digital infrastructure. This incident not only disrupted operations across various sectors but also exposed vulnerabilities in our approach to cyber resilience and response strategies. Let’s delve into the details of this event, its implications, and the valuable lessons it offers for the future of cybersecurity.

Understanding Crowdstrike Falcon

Before we dissect the outage, it’s crucial to understand what Crowdstrike Falcon is and why it plays such a critical role in cybersecurity. Crowdstrike Falcon is not just another antivirus
program; it’s a comprehensive endpoint protection platform that leverages advanced
technologies to detect, prevent, and respond to threats. Its arsenal includes next-generation
antivirus capabilities, endpoint detection and response (EDR), and a wide array of cybersecurity services.

What sets Falcon apart is its deep integration with the systems it protects. On Windows
systems, Falcon operates as a kernel mode driver, which means it has extensive access to the
core functionalities of the operating system. This level of access allows Falcon to monitor and
control actions at the heart of the system, enabling it to intercept and analyze activities that
could signify threat behaviors.

However, this power comes with significant responsibility and risk. Operating at the kernel level means that any malfunction in Falcon could potentially lead to system-wide issues. As we’ll see, this is precisely what happened during the recent outage.

The Outage: What Happened?

The Crowdstrike Falcon outage manifested in a particularly dramatic way: widespread
occurrences of the infamous “Blue Screen of Death” on Windows systems using the Falcon security software. This wasn’t just a minor hiccup; it was a major disruption that affected
organizations across various sectors, including healthcare, transportation, and financial
services.

The outage’s root cause was traced back to an update that introduced a logic error in the Falcon software. When triggered, this error caused the Windows systems to crash, resulting in the blue screens users encountered. The widespread nature of the outage suggests that the update was rolled out simultaneously to a large number of clients, magnifying the impact of the error.

Key Insights from the Outage

As we analyze this incident, several critical insights emerge:

1. Inadequate Testing and Quality Assurance

The fact that such a significant error made it through to deployment points to potential
deficiencies in Crowdstrike’s testing and quality assurance processes. In cybersecurity, where the stakes are incredibly high, rigorous testing is not just desirable—it’s essential. This incident underscores the need for more comprehensive testing protocols, especially for updates to critical security software.

2. Flaws in the Update Mechanism

The outage revealed issues with Falcon’s update mechanism, particularly in terms of resilience and error handling. A robust update system should have safeguards in place to prevent the propagation of errors that could lead to system-wide failures. The absence of such safeguards in this case is a concern that needs addressing.

3. Risks of Large-Scale Simultaneous Deployments

The widespread nature of the outage suggests that Crowdstrike deployed the problematic
update to all or a significant portion of its clients simultaneously. While this approach ensures rapid dissemination of updates, it also magnifies the impact of any errors. A more measured, phased approach to deployments could have limited the scope of the outage.

4. The Double-Edged Sword of Kernel-Level Access

The incident highlights both the power and the peril of kernel-level access. While this deep
integration allows for more effective threat detection and response, it also means that any issues with the security software can have severe consequences for system stability.

Impact of the Crowdstrike Outage

The repercussions of the Crowdstrike Falcon outage were far-reaching and multifaceted:

1. Operational Disruptions

Organizations relying on Falcon for their cybersecurity suddenly found themselves grappling
with widespread system crashes. In sectors like healthcare or finance, where system uptime is
critical, such disruptions can have serious consequences.

2. Security Vulnerabilities

Ironically, the very tool meant to enhance security became a source of vulnerability. With Falcon malfunctioning, affected systems were potentially left exposed to threats that the software would typically guard against.

3. Loss of Productivity and Revenue

The time spent diagnosing issues, implementing workarounds, and recovering from the outage
translated to significant productivity losses for affected organizations. In some cases, this likely
resulted in direct revenue losses as well.

4. Reputational Damage

For Crowdstrike, the outage represents a significant blow to its reputation. In an industry where trust is paramount, such incidents can have long-lasting effects on client relationships and market perception.

Lessons Learned and Best Practices

The Crowdstrike Falcon outage offers valuable lessons for both cybersecurity providers and users. These lessons, when applied, can significantly enhance the resilience and effectiveness of our cybersecurity strategies, empowering us to better protect our digital assets.

The Crowdstrike Falcon outage offers valuable lessons for both cybersecurity providers and
users:

For Cybersecurity Providers:

1. Enhance Testing and Validation Processes

The incident underscores the critical importance of thorough testing and validation before
deploying updates. This includes not just functional testing but also stress testing and scenario planning for potential failures.

2. Implement Phased Rollouts

Instead of deploying updates to all clients simultaneously, providers should consider a phased approach. This allows for early detection of issues before they affect the entire user base.

3. Improve Error Handling and Resilience

Update mechanisms should be designed with robust error-handling capabilities. They should be able to detect issues quickly and have failsafe measures to prevent widespread system failures.

4. Enhance Communication Channels

In the event of an outage, clear and timely communication is crucial. Providers should have well-defined protocols for informing users about issues and providing guidance on mitigation steps.

For Users:

1. Maintain Robust Backup and Disaster Recovery Plans

The outage serves as a reminder of the importance of having comprehensive backup and
disaster recovery plans. These should include strategies for quickly reverting to a stable system state in case of security software malfunctions.

2. Implement a Staged Update Process (if possible)

Organizations should consider implementing their own staged update process, even for security software. This might involve testing updates on a small subset of systems before rolling them out more widely.

3. Diversify Security Measures

While powerful tools like Falcon are invaluable, organizations should avoid over-reliance on a single solution. A layered approach to security can provide additional resilience in case one component fails.

4. Regular Risk Assessments

Regularly assess the risks associated with all software deployments, including security
solutions. This includes understanding the potential impact of malfunctions and planning
accordingly.

The Broader Implications for Cybersecurity

The Crowdstrike Falcon outage is more than just an isolated incident; it’s a wake-up call for the entire cybersecurity industry. It highlights several broader issues that demand attention:

1. The Complexity-Security Paradox

As cybersecurity solutions become more sophisticated and deeply integrated with systems, they also become more complex. This complexity, while necessary for advanced threat detection and response, also increases the potential for errors and vulnerabilities. Striking the right balance between sophistication and simplicity is a challenge that the industry must grapple with.

2. The Need for Transparency

In an industry where trust is paramount, incidents like this underscore the importance of
transparency. Cybersecurity providers must be open about their processes, the limitations of their solutions, and any issues that arise. This transparency is crucial for maintaining user trust and facilitating collaborative problem-solving.

3. The Importance of Resilience

The outage demonstrates that even the most robust security solutions can fail. This reality
emphasizes the need for resilience not just in individual products but in overall cybersecurity strategies. Organizations need to be prepared for the failure of any single component of their security infrastructure.

4. The Human Factor

While much of the discussion around this incident focuses on technical aspects, we shouldn’t overlook the human factor. The decisions made in designing, testing, and deploying the problematic update were ultimately human decisions. This reminds us of the ongoing importance of training, awareness, and fostering a culture of security consciousness.

Looking to the Future

As we move forward, the Crowdstrike Falcon outage should serve as a catalyst for positive
change in the cybersecurity industry. Here are some areas where we might see developments:

1. Advanced Testing Methodologies

We may see the emergence of more sophisticated testing methodologies that can better
simulate real-world conditions and catch potential issues before they reach production
environments.

2. AI-Powered Update Validation

Artificial intelligence could play a larger role in validating updates, potentially identifying patterns or anomalies that human testers might miss.

3. Decentralized Security Architectures

To mitigate the risks associated with centralized security solutions, we might see a shift towards more decentralized architectures that are more resilient to single points of failure.

4. Enhanced Regulatory Oversight

Given the critical nature of cybersecurity software, we may see increased regulatory attention on the development and deployment practices of major providers.

Conclusion

The Crowdstrike Falcon outage serves as a powerful reminder of the complexities and
challenges inherent in modern cybersecurity. It highlights the delicate balance between powerful protection and potential vulnerability, especially when dealing with deeply integrated security solutions.

For Crowdstrike, this incident presents both a challenge and an opportunity. How they respond, learn, and improve their processes will be crucial not just for their own future but as a model for the industry at large.

For the broader cybersecurity community, this event offers valuable lessons in the importance of rigorous testing, phased deployments, robust error handling, and comprehensive disaster
recovery planning. It underscores the need for a holistic approach to security that acknowledges the potential for failure in any single component.

Incidents like this, while disruptive, can serve as valuable learning experiences. They push us to
question our assumptions, refine our practices, and ultimately build more resilient and effective cybersecurity solutions.

In the end, the goal remains the same: to create a safer digital world. By learning from setbacks, fostering transparency, and continuously improving our approaches, we move closer to that goal, one step at a time.

NOTE: The Crowdstrike error caused Microsoft Windows to crash. This was a symptom of the
problem, not its cause: when Windows encounters a failure like this, it tries to reduce the
chance that data will be corrupted by shutting down and displaying a blue screen.

Cheyenne Harden

Cheyenne Harden

CEO